I was at Killington today, albeit on my early-season softboot board to re-adjust to the mechanics of snowboarding (ouch). Conditions were surprisingly good, with the snow staying relatively soft and ice-free the entire day. I've certainly seen worse during actual winter in the past. If you can carve narrows and avoid people, early mornings could be possible in hard boots, however by afternoon, the large, soft push-piles probably made it difficult for anyone riding a board, jibbers aside.

 

I did see someone's Prior with red maple leaves and TD 3/Sidewinders outside their gondola as the morning was starting.
